Study Suggests Avocado Consumption May Improve Cholesterol in Obese Individuals
A recent study conducted by Penn State University has found that consuming one avocado daily for six months can lead to positive changes in the size of LDL cholesterol particles in individuals with obesity. The study observed that while the overall cholesterol levels remained unchanged, the size of the LDL particles, often referred to as 'bad cholesterol,' improved. This suggests that avocados may have a beneficial effect on cholesterol particle size, which is an important factor in cardiovascular health.
